The real value of Regions Stock, also known as its intrinsic value, is the underlying worth of Regions Financial Company, which is reflected in its stock price. It is based on Regions Financial's financial performance, growth prospects, management team, or industry conditions. The intrinsic value of Regions Financial's stock can be calculated using various methods such as discounted cash flow analysis, price-to-earnings ratio, or price-to-book ratio. That value may differ from its current market price, which is determined by supply and demand factors such as investor sentiment, market trends, or news.

Regions Financial Total Value Analysis

Regions Financial is at this time forecasted to have takeover value of 22.71 B with market capitalization of 22.23 B, debt of 6.49 B, and cash on hands of 15.67 B. Please note that takeover value may be misleading and is a subject to accounting mistakes. Regions Financial Asset Utilization

The asset utilization indicator refers to the revenue earned for every dollar of assets a company currently reports. Regions Financial has an asset utilization ratio of 5.96 percent. This implies that the Company is making $0.0596 for each dollar of assets. An increasing asset utilization means that Regions Financial is more efficient with each dollar of assets it utilizes for everyday operations.

There are various types of dividends Regions Financial can pay to its shareholders, and the actual value of the dividend is determined on a per-share basis. It is to be paid equally to all of Regions shareholders on a specific date, known as the payable date. The cash dividend is the most common type of dividend payment - it is the payment of actual cash from Regions Financial directly to its shareholders. There are other types of dividends that companies can issue, such as stock dividends or asset dividends. When Regions pays a dividend, it has no impact on its enterprise value. It does, however, lowers the Equity Value of Regions Financial by the value of the dividends paid out.
